John Dramani Mahama, the flagbearer of the National Democratic Congress (NDC), has pledged to collaborate with traditional leaders to promote Ghanaian festivals.
He emphasized that such festivals not only celebrate cultural heritage but also serve as economic drivers that can stimulate local economies and enhance cultural tourism.
During his visit to the Ga Mantse’s palace in Greater Accra on November 28, Mahama met with King Tackie Teiko Tsuru II and the Ga Traditional Council, highlighting the vital role traditional rulers play in Ghanaian society.
He promised to support these festivals, ensuring they receive greater visibility and contribute significantly to community growth, as part of his broader development strategy for the nation.
